The Enduring Appeal of Siva Manasula Sakthi (SMS): A Cult Classic
The 2009 romantic comedy Siva Manasula Sakthi (popularly known as SMS) remains a significant milestone in Tamil cinema. Directed by debutant M. Rajesh, the film introduced a fresh, irreverent style of humor that resonated deeply with the youth of the time. A Refreshing Take on Romance
Unlike the traditional "boy meets girl" tropes, SMS focuses on a volatile, ego-driven relationship between Siva (played by Jiiva) and Sakthi (played by newcomer Anuya Bhagvath). The plot kicks off with a chance encounter on a train where both leads lie about their professions to impress each other. This set-up leads to a series of hilarious revenge schemes and misunderstandings that define the film's first half. The Pillars of Success: Comedy and Music
The film's success can be largely attributed to two factors: the debut of the "Rajesh style" of comedy and the chart-topping soundtrack by Yuvan Shankar Raja.
Legendary Comedic Pair: The chemistry between Jiiva and Santhanam set a new benchmark for comedic timing in Kollywood. Santhanam’s role as Siva’s friend Vivek remains one of his most iconic performances, filled with "goated" dialogues and meme-worthy moments.
Iconic Soundtrack: Yuvan's music was a sensation, particularly the track "Oru Kal," which became an anthem for many. Despite some critics feeling the album was uneven, it perfectly captured the "youth sentiments" of the era. Cultural Impact and Legacy

Siva Manasula Sakthi (SMS) remains a cult classic in Tamil cinema, marking a significant milestone in the romantic comedy genre. Released in 2009, this Rajesh directorial debut introduced a fresh, energetic brand of humor that continues to resonate with audiences today. While the search for "Siva Manasula Sakthi in Moviesda portable" reflects the ongoing digital interest in the film, the movie's legacy is built on its sharp writing, memorable music, and the undeniable chemistry between its leads.
The film follows the turbulent relationship between Siva (Jiiva), a happy-go-lucky courier delivery man, and Sakthi (Anuya Bhagvath), a stern radio jockey. What starts as a chance encounter on a train evolves into a long-standing game of one-upmanship, lies, and eventual realization of love. Unlike traditional romances of its time, SMS didn't shy away from showing the flaws and ego clashes of its protagonists, making it relatable to a younger generation.
Jiiva’s performance as Siva was a revelation, showcasing his impeccable comic timing and ability to play the "boy next door" with a mischievous edge. Anuya provided a strong foil, ensuring the dynamic remained balanced. However, the film’s secret weapon was Santhanam. His role as Jiiva’s best friend, Vivek, cemented his status as the king of modern Tamil comedy. Their "counter" dialogues and banter became the blueprint for numerous comedies that followed in the 2010s.
Music played a pivotal role in the film's success. Yuvan Shankar Raja delivered a chartbuster album that perfectly captured the urban pulse of the story. Tracks like "Oru Kal Oru Kannadi" and "Eeramai Naan Iruppen" became anthems for the youth, blending melody with contemporary beats. The background score further elevated the light-hearted and emotional beats of the screenplay. siva manasula sakthi in moviesda portable
The enduring popularity of Siva Manasula Sakthi is evident in how it is still discussed and sought after on digital platforms. It transformed director Rajesh into a specialist for "buddy comedies" and proved that a simple story, when told with wit and charm, can achieve timeless status. Whether it is the iconic "train scene" or the hilarious bar sequences, SMS continues to be a go-to film for fans looking for a stress-busting cinematic experience.
